Product Details of Ethyl linolenate

CAS No. :1191-41-9
Formula : C20H34O2
M.W : 306.48
SMILES Code : CC/C=C\C/C=C\C/C=C\CCCCCCCC(OCC)=O
Synonyms :
α-Linolenic Acid ethyl ester; LAEE; Linolenic Acid ethyl ester
MDL No. :MFCD07371452
InChI Key :JYYFMIOPGOFNPK-AGRJPVHOSA-N
Pubchem ID :5367460

Safety of Ethyl linolenate

GHS Pictogram:
Signal Word:Warning
Hazard Statements:H302-H315-H319-H335
Precautionary Statements:P261-P305+P351+P338
